移行

2016-05-22 9 views
4

私は私が手移行を追加しよう:移行

Entity Frameworkのツールのこのプレビューは、ASP.NETコアと.NETのコアアプリケーションでクラスライブラリプロジェクトを対象にサポートしていません。詳細および回避策については、http://go.microsoft.com/fwlink/?LinkId=798221を参照してください。

しかし、私はこれを持って私のproject.jsonファイルに:私は何ができる

"frameworks": { 
    "net461": { 
     "buildOptions": { 
      "emitEntryPoint": true 
     } 
    } 
} 

ありがとうございます!

答えて

0

ファイルのProgram.csを作成します。

"frameworks": { 
    "net461": { 
    } 
}, 
"buildOptions": { 
      "emitEntryPoint": true 
} 
0

データモデルを含むライブラリを "netstandard1.5"ではなく "netcoreapp1.0"フレームワークに変換しました。これには、Microsoft.NETCore.Appの依存関係とビルドオプションが含まれています。今。

私にはがありました(RC2変換以来初めてマイグレーションを微調整)に移行しましたが、今はもっと良いオプションが見つかりません。私は掘り続けるつもりですが、もしあなたが失速しているなら、この構成は今私を元に戻すように見えます。

+0

あなたは手段「のホスティングコアを必要とする」何手の込んだだろうか?私はこの解決策を働かせるわけではないからです。 –

+0

@ Carl91:これは、Microsoft.AspNetCore.Hostingを依存関係として含めることを意味します。 – StrangeWill

1

あなたproject.jsonに入れて、最後にyがこの出す

"buildOptions": { 
    "emitEntryPoint": true, 
    "preserveCompilationContext": true 
},